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gUPVC Window Repair Near Me

Windows are a crucial element of every home. They keep air, water noise, and pollution out. However, they can break down or become faulty over time. In some cases professional repairs might be required to correct these problems.

UPVC windows have become popular due to their strength and low maintenance requirements. They can also save money on your energy bills.

A gap between the sash's frame and the frame may be the cause of your windows that are not closing properly. This may not just cause draughts but can also result in damp and water damage. You can check by putting some paper between the sash frame and the sash to determine whether the sash is closed.

To repair it, you'll have to take off the seals surrounding the frame and the sash. Then, you'll have to remove the gearbox that locks from its position within the frame. This will require the help of a tool like a flat screwdriver and a torch to get the gearbox. After you have removed the gearbox, you will need to replace with an alternative of similar in size and shape.

Repair UPVC window frames

If your uPVC windows have cracks or holes, or even an unsound window seal It is crucial to repair the problem as soon as you notice it. These issues can cause the glass of your windows to fog up and could also cause water leaks. The frames can also be damaged, reducing insulation value and causing higher the cost of energy. Most of these problems are easily fixed by an expert or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repairs are less expensive than replacement of the entire unit, however in some instances, it's better to replace the entire unit. This is particularly true when the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of the UPVC replacement window is affected by a variety of factors, including the type of material and the amount of labor involved. A complete replacement will cost between $100 and $1000 per window, and the cost will vary depending on the severity of the damage as well as whether replacement is required.

It is vital to wash UPVC windows regularly to prevent the buildup of dirt and moisture. It will save you money on repairs in the future. It is recommended to perform this at least twice each year. You may also apply W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. It is best to employ a soft brush in order to get rid of any cobwebs or dust from the frame prior cleaning it. You can sand any scratches on the frames in order to make them appear new.

Window frame replacement with UPVC

UPVC windows are an excellent option for homeowners due to their durability, low maintenance requirements and their superior insulation. They are susceptible to a variety of problems that require professional attention. Common issues include leaky or cracked seals sill and window sash problems, and broken handles, hinges, and locking systems. These issues can negatively impact the aesthetics and functionality of your home if not addressed quickly. UPVC window specialists can fix these issues, and ensure that your uPVC Windows are safe and functional.

During the inspection, your expert will be in a position to identify any areas that are of concern and give you guidance on the best course of action for your particular situation. You will also receive a comprehensive estimate for any repairs you require. In general, fixing an UPVC window will involve removal of the frame and sash as well as cleaning the sill and jambs and replacing the previous sealing materials with new ones. The cost will vary depending on the type of window you own and the condition of it.

A leaky UPVC could be the result of a variety of factors, such as weather conditions or general wear and tear. These elements can cause the UPVC window to warp or become damaged. It could be expensive to repair this damage, so it is recommended to seek out a specialist to do it.

Another problem that is frequently encountered is water condensation between glass panes of your double-glazed UPVC windows. This can happen when the window frames haven't been properly installed, or when the nail fins are loosened and no longer offer a reliable seal. A uPVC repair specialist will replace the seals and make sure that the window is well sealed which will prevent drafts and improve energy efficiency.

UPVC window repairs are a cost-effective and efficient method of keeping your home warm in winter and cool in the summer. They can also improve the curb appeal of your home. If you are experiencing problems with your UPVC windows, it's important to have them fixed as soon as possible. This will prevent your UPVC from becoming damaged or rotting, and will also save you money in the long term.
